1 13.25-oz. box cake mix, any flavor, see note
½ cup vegetable oil or canola oil
2 large eggs
2 tsp vanilla extract
{optional} 1 cup semi-sweet chocolate chips see note
{optional} ½ cup chopped nuts see note
Preheat oven to 350°F.
Line an 8”x8” baking pan with parchment paper (or spray pan with nonstick cooking spray); set pan aside.
Using a large bowl, add cake mix, oil, eggs and vanilla; stir until well combined.
{Optional} Add in any chocolate chips, walnuts, etc; stir until well combined.
Transfer the brownie batter into the prepared baking dish. (Note: The batter will be thick, so use a rubber spatula to spread it evenly into the dish.)
Bake brownies for 20 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center of the brownies comes out mostly clean.
Let brownies cool fully in pan before slicing and serving.
Note:
Any flavor of boxed cake mix can be used to make cake mix brownies. Chocolate cake mix is the obvious choice for traditional chocolate brownies, but vanilla cake mix can be used to make blondies. Lemon cake mix, strawberry cake mix or even red velvet cake mix are all options, too!
The chocolate chips and walnuts are optional add-ins depending on your preferences. Depending on the flavor of boxed cake mix, you can change the add-ins. For instance, white chocolate chips would go well with lemon or strawberry. Peanut butter chips would be good with either vanilla or chocolate cake mix. Chopped candy bars or M&M’s would be good choices, too! Have fun – experiment with your favorite flavors!
